… More »The letters of the alphabet race each other up the coconut tree. In a house filled with two parents, one girl, and two cats, counting has never been so much fun. Librarian Molly McGrew introduces a zoo full of animals to reading and they go simply wild about books. To avoid getting eaten, a resourceful inchworm must figure out how to measure a nightingale's song.

Chicka chicka boom boom / by Bill Martin, Jr. and John Archambault ; illustrated by Lois Ehlert -- Five creatures / by Emily Jenkins ; illustrated by Tomek Bogacki -- Wild about books / by Judy Sierra ; illustrated by Marc Brown -- Inch by inch / written and illustrated by Leo Lionni -- Blueberries for Sal / written and illustrated by Robert McCloskey -- A story, a story / written and illustrated by Gail E. Haley -- Millions of cats / written and illustrated by Wanda Gág.

Puppet Interviews Marc Brown
Earl E. Literacy, spokespuppet for the Salt Lake City Public Library, interviews Marc Brown, author and illustrator of the Arthur Adventure series. Marc talks about the new Arthur book (Arthur Goes Green), the origins of the Arthur character, and gives kids some tips on how to become an author or illustrator themselves!
